Insurance in Rondo: the local picture
Folks in Rondo know that protecting what you've got is just part of living here. With most of us owning our homes, and many of those being older, owner-occupied places, robust dwelling coverage is key. You're not just insuring a house; you're insuring a lifetime of memories. We see our share of severe weather, from those strong thunderstorms to the real threat of tornadoes, so making sure your policy has solid wind and hail coverage is non-negotiable. And with the Mississippi River so close and the First Street Foundation flagging Lee County for flood risk, a separate flood insurance policy isn't a luxury, it's a necessity to truly protect your property from water damage.

Insurance requirements in Arkansas
Arkansas is an at-fault (tort) state: every driver must carry liability insurance, and insurers must offer uninsured/underinsured-motorist coverage. Arkansas sits in a severe-weather corridor — tornadoes, large hail, and river/flash flooding are real exposures for homes, farms, and businesses.
